'Decameron. Parte 01 - Giornata Prima' Summary
The Decameron is a book written by Giovanni Boccaccio in the 14th century. It tells the story of a group of ten young people who flee Florence to escape the Black Death. They find refuge in a villa in the countryside, where they pass the time by telling each other stories. The stories are full of humor, love, and adventure, and they offer a fascinating glimpse into the lives of people living in the 14th century.Book Details
